Python开发AI Web代理模型框架介绍

版权申诉
0 下载量 121 浏览量 更新于2024-11-09 收藏 25.02MB ZIP 举报
资源摘要信息:"Python开发AI Web代理的大动作模型框架" Python作为一种广泛使用的高级编程语言,因其简洁的语法和强大的功能库,成为人工智能(AI)、机器学习(ML)以及Web开发领域的热门选择。在AI领域,Python已经成为一种标准的工具,特别是在数据科学和算法开发方面。在Web开发方面,Python的Django和Flask等框架提供了一种快速构建Web应用的方式。而当这两种技术结合在一起时,就能够创造出强大并且灵活的AI Web代理。 AI Web代理是指利用人工智能技术,特别是在自然语言处理、机器学习和深度学习等领域,实现的能够理解用户意图,并能够通过Web平台执行相应任务的智能系统。这类代理可以用于客户服务、智能搜索、个性化推荐等多个场景。 从资源描述来看,这是一个关于Python开发AI Web代理的模型框架,属于大动作模型框架,这个框架可能包含了一整套的解决方案,包括但不限于数据收集、模型训练、模型部署、代理交互等各个方面。 根据提供的文件名称列表,我们知道这个压缩包包含了以下两个文件: 1. 说明.txt 2. LaVague_main.zip 说明.txt文件很可能是对整个项目的介绍文档,它可能详细描述了项目的目标、功能、依赖关系、使用方法以及可能遇到的问题和解决方案等。对于开发者来说,阅读这个文档是十分重要的一步,它能帮助开发者快速理解整个项目的架构和运行机制。 LaVague_main.zip文件则可能是包含了主要开发代码的压缩包。"LaVague"在法语中意为"浪潮",这可能是一个代号或者是项目名称。这个压缩包中的内容应该是整个框架的核心,包括了所有必要的源代码、配置文件、模型文件以及可能的第三方库依赖文件。开发者需要解压缩这个文件,并根据说明文档中的指导进行项目的部署和运行。 要开发一个AI Web代理,以下几个步骤是不可或缺的: 1. 数据收集:从不同的数据源中收集足够的数据是训练准确模型的基础。对于Web代理来说,这可能包括用户行为数据、对话日志、搜索历史记录等。 2. 数据预处理:原始数据往往需要经过清洗、转换和规范化等步骤来消除噪声,确保数据质量。 3. 特征工程:通过技术手段提取数据中有用的特征,用于训练机器学习模型。 4. 模型选择和训练:根据问题的性质选择合适的算法,如神经网络、支持向量机等,并使用收集到的数据训练模型。 5. 模型评估:使用交叉验证、测试集等方法评估模型的性能,确保模型具有良好的泛化能力。 6. 集成和部署:将训练好的模型集成到Web代理系统中,并部署到服务器上供用户使用。 7. 用户交互:创建一个用户友好的界面,使用户能够方便地与AI Web代理进行交互。 8. 监控和维护:监控系统运行状况,收集用户反馈,不断优化模型和系统性能。 以上步骤涉及的每个环节都可能非常复杂,需要专业的知识和技能。此外,随着技术的不断发展,还可能出现新的算法和工具,这也需要开发者不断学习和适应。 综上所述,Python_开发AI Web代理的大动作模型框架.zip提供了一个全面的解决方案,帮助开发者构建起具有高级AI功能的Web代理,满足不断变化的市场需求。